People do best and are happiest when they are in their own environment. "Aging in place" lets people keep their independence. And homes can also be designed to adapt to the age and stage of their residents. Homes that meet design requirements like widened doors and hallways, living areas with space to manoeuvre wheelchairs, and showers with level entries, can be awarded the Lifemark, certifying the house as accessible and functional for a range of people.
